Scenes from the life of Louis IX, King of France, 13th century (15th century)

Scenes from the life of Louis IX, King of France, 13th century (15th century). Top left: baptism of a Jew in the presence of Louis. Top right: Louis and his wife Marguerite of Provence (1221-1295) setting out for the Seventh Crusade, August 12th 1248. Bottom left: landing at Carthage. Bottom right: death of Louis from plague at Tunis while on the Eighth Crusade, 1270. Louis IX (1217-1270) ascended the French throne in 1226 Renowned for his piety and kindness to the poor, he was canonised by Pope Boniface VIII in 1297. From Le Livre des faiz Monseigneur St Louis (Book of St Louis)
